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
790202 494840841 9529041 772387 21510894
284088985 37
284088985 37
72637338196 74829483000 9661843
All about undefined
Interested in learning more?
284088985 37
72637338196 74829483000 9661843
See more
64957 68063179 015342
48357 817 08553 882
See more
59586520 41636 252792
0275293721 2706922998 9607
See more